For those seeking more rigorous testing at a maximum voltage of 15kV.
This is a testing device that simulates the 'high-energy induced lightning noise' induced in power distribution lines and communication lines due to ground potential fluctuations caused by lightning strikes, and evaluates the resistance of electronic devices.
○ Compliant with IEC 61000-4-5 Ed.3 standards
○ Maximum output voltage of 15kV (maximum superimposed voltage: AC superimposed part: 15kV, telecom superimposed part: 6kV) It allows for reliability evaluation tests of lightning surge tests, including destructive testing.
○ Equipped with manual and program modes: It features a manual mode for standard tests and single-shot conditions, and a program mode for conducting continuous tests under different conditions using remote software. Test conditions can be easily set according to the application.
○ Excellent safety features such as interlocks.
○ Standard waveform check terminal: You can check the output waveform with your oscilloscope and BNC cable.
○ An isolation transformer necessary for power supply protection against leakage current in the superimposed circuit is available (optional).
○ To prevent resonance with the power supply, the constant switching of the decoupling circuit is possible (custom order).
